Output f6f3d36963d36ac9876c277ee00d9ca5f7e2153293150a7c75e295b816cf0599:0

value
28635712
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b519839bbba6950afd9c6d8fa056cebcb06b563 OP_EQUALVERIFY OP_CHECKSIG
address
1DhefxcKbrvtYBDdN1vmaB5bR1yLCoidWk
transaction
f6f3d36963d36ac9876c277ee00d9ca5f7e2153293150a7c75e295b816cf0599
confirmations
540785
spent
true